Yatseniuk: Ukrainian law enforcement agencies' functions should be demarcated

Ukrainian Prime Minister Arseniy Yatseniuk has spoken out in favor of the demarcation of all procedural actions and functions of Interior Ministry, the Security Service of Ukraine, National Anti-Corruption Bureau, and the State Bureau of Investigations.

"It concerns the fact that all law enforcement agencies of the state should finally work differently," Yatseniuk said on Friday during a meeting of the collegium of the Interior Ministry of Ukraine.

"It means that the law enforcement system mustn't fight itself, but [must] be united in the fight against organized crime, corruption, and in the fight for the rights and freedoms of citizens," he said.

He said that law enforcement reform is being held under the supervision of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ko along with the reform of all government agencies responsible for fighting against organized crime.

Yatseniuk went on to say that the police should be ready to be stripped off some of its functions.
